Description
SPAWAR System Center Charleston is soliticing a response from potential small business sources to provide the Government the following: Multi-Channel Phase Coherent Tuners, Frequency Range 20-2600 MHz, Number of Coherent Tuner Channels 8 Channels, All 8 channels shall use one LO reference source, Tuning Resolution @ 1st LO 1 MHz steps, Noise Figure, 12 dB Max, LO Phase Noise, Combined 1st & 2nd LO's, 100 Hz offset? -70 dBc/Hz, 1kHz offset? -80 dBc/Hz, 10 kHz offset.. -105 dBc/Hz, 100 kHz offset..-125 dBc/Hz, > 400 kHz offset.. -133 dBc/Hz, Frequency Selectivity, Ultimate Rejection > 80 dB At frequencies (1/2 x 1.44 x BW(1dB) of the IF SAW filter) from the baseband center frequency, Frequency Selectivity, Internally generated spur levels -100 dBm Max, Image Rejection > 80 dB Channel to Channel Isolation > 80 dB Spurious Free Instanteaneous Dynamic Range > 80 dBRF/IF section Tuning Speed 15 milliseconds Frequency Stability 10 -8, 0.01 PPM LO Isolation (re-radiation) < -85 dB, Intermediate Frequency, Center 21.4 MHz, Intermediate Frequency, Bandwidth 25 MHz, Intermediate Frequency, Rejection > 80 dB, Intermediate Frequency, Single Channel Amplitude Ripple 1.5 dBm, Variance in any 300 KHz band inside full 25 MHz IF bandwidth, Intermediate Frequency, Single Channel Phase Ripple 3.0 degrees, Variance in any 300 KHz band inside full 25 MHz IF bandwidth Inter-Channel Matching 30 dB null depth P=10*log10(1 + alpha^2-2*alpha*cosine(angle)); P is null depth; alpha is instantaneous signal amplitude variance; angle is phase differential at same instantaneous time. Maximum Input Level +10 dBm Gain/Attenuation +20 to -40 dB @ 6dB increments Prefer <= 5 dBm increments Third Order Intercept Point(IP3) In Band @ 0 dBm, +5 dBm typ. Out of Band: +30 dBm Second Order Intercept Point(IP2) +50 dBm min, +55 dBm typ. Input connectors/Impedance 8 SMA @ 50 ohm, IF Connectors/Impedance 8 SMA @ 50 ohm, Size & Form Factor 6.25" x 3.60" x 1.25", For each individual channel, mounted in a shielded, USB-controlled enclosure. Power Approximately 6W per channel module @ 12VDC 120VAC/12VDC adapters shall be supplied , Weight Approximately 14 oz per channel module, Shock & Vibration Aiming at MIL-STD-810 , good construction practice will be employed throughout., Operating Temperature Range 0-60 degrees Centigrade, Humidity 20-90% non-condensing. This will be an Indefinite Delivery, Indefinite Quantity, Firm Fixed Priced supply type contract. with a base and two (2) one option year provision. Four (4) sets are required within 6 months After Date of Contract (ADC). If a satisfactory response is received, a solicitation may be issued.
